About CDEA
CDEA is a Creative Think Tank based in Dar es Salaam, Tanzania dedicated to providing services to artists, cultural leaders, creative entrepreneurs, cultural officers and urban planners, development and corporate organizations, civil society organizations and academics, government and intergovernmental bodies in innovation, research and development, artists and cultural development, tourism and development planning & implementation in Tanzania, and wider East African Region.
CDEA was registered as a company limited by guarantee under the Companies ACT 2002 of the United Republic of Tanzania and issued a Certificate of Incorporation no. 86597, on October 19, 2011. It was also issued with a Certificate of Compliance no. 1445 under the NGO ACT of 2002, on January 30, 2012 of the United Republic of Tanzania.
Our niche is to design and develop evidence-based programmes that place culture at the centre of development in East Africa.

The position
With the opportunity to develop your career in a company that supports and encourages innovation in the culture and creative industries sector, this is an exciting time for a sponsorship sales executive to become part of the team. You are able to work independently and will be remunerated of commission basis.
The Role
The sponsorship sales executive will focus on selling sponsorship packages for a key event to be held on early August. Key responsibilities include:
*Spending effective time on the phone to develop successful sales relationships with leading organizations and partners
*Meeting and exceeding targets and delivering revenue from new accounts.
*Contributing to the CDEA’s revenue targets and delivery of business objectives
*Learning and understanding the environment in which CDEA’s stakeholders operate.
Your Profile
The successful sponsorship sales executive will demonstrate:
*A successful sponsorship sales background in either conferences or entertainment events
*A high level of motivation and a proven track record of achieving targets
*Strong communication skills
*An ability to understand and learn about the culture and creative industries sector
There is an opportunity for this position to develop into a long-term of Sales and Business Development Manager.
